EPA Ruling on Amalgam

$
0
0

American Dental Association (ADA) president Gary L. Roberts, DDS, has released a statement regarding a recent ruling by the Environmental Protection Agency (EPA). The ruling specifies certain steps dental practices should take with amalgam waste. Practices will be required to install dental amalgam waste separators, which will prevent it from being released into the sewer system.

Roberts believes the EPA’s rule “represents a fair and reasonable approach to the management of dental amalgam waste.” He adds, “The rule includes reasonable exemptions, a phase-in period and considerations for dental practices that have already installed the devices.”
